Quick heads-up on Pinwheel UI versioning: we cut a minor release every sprint, and anything touching component props needs a changeset file in the PR. No changeset, no merge — the bot will nag you. Majors are rare and go through the design council first. The full policy, with examples of what counts as breaking, lives on the internal page below.

wiki page, bahip-yahip: https://grafana.qirvanlabs.corp/browse/display/projects/cc3a1b9dbfc9

Ticket: SketchLoom undo/redo service auth failing

Hey sec review folks — the history service behind SketchLoom's diagram editor (the thing that stores undo/redo snapshots) started rejecting calls Tuesday. Root cause: the service credential expired and nobody got the renewal ping. Undo works locally but redo across sessions is dead. Marta rotated the credential this morning and confirmed the history stack replays cleanly. Flagging here for audit trail purposes. The replacement key for the snapshot service is below.

API key for kageg-yawip: vxb15-hPYGepB2Ktrw1iB

## Runbook: soft deletes in the orders table

Orders in Cartwheel are never hard-deleted — we flip `deleted_at` and let the Sweepline job purge rows after 90 days. If someone asks you to "undelete," just null the column; don't touch Sweepline. Restores go through the admin API, which authenticates with the key below.

app token of bagag-yagag = kto4_PobH

// Maximum number of templates the Greywick renderer keeps compiled in memory.
// Raising this improves p95 render latency on catalog-heavy pages but grows
// heap use roughly linearly; past 2048 we saw GC pauses that erased the gains.
// The current value came out of the load tests run against the Harborline
// staging cluster, not local benchmarks, so treat local numbers with caution.
// If you retune this, record your results next to the reference build noted
// just below.

session token of yageg-kagap = htk9_89026285c